Kewell set for Reds

Last updated : 29 June 2003 By Kevin Smith
Although no official bid has yet been made, Gerard Houllier is believed to have switched his attention from Damien Duff following Blackburn's decision to put a £17 million price tag on the Irishman's head.

Leeds United are preapred to accept bids of £7 million for Kewell and his agent Bernie Mandic is confident he can find a buyer.

"Harry will make a decision by the end of the month and Leeds will be informed," he said.

"Harry will make a decision over the next couple of days and Leeds will naturally be informed first about that decision.

"Leeds chairman Professor John McKenzie gets back from Japan on Wednesday and he is the man who needs to be informed. along with Peter Reid obviously."
